2015: Aggrieved supporters of our dynasty misled - Saraki...As Atunwa, Amuda-Kannike, others win APC Reps seats

Date: 2014-12-08

Ex-Governor of Kwara State, Senator Abubakar Bukola Saraki delared yesterday in Ilorin, that the hitherto supporters of Saraki dynasty who decided to pitch tent with the opposition Peoples Democratic Party (PDP) were misled on the guise of internal democracy.

He said the criticism that characterized the conduct of the PDP congresses in the state showed that the party does not practice what it preaches.

Addressing newsmen shortly after voting at the All Progressives Congress (APC) primary election for Asa/Ilorin West Federal Constituency seat held at the playing ground of Baboko Community Secondary School Ilorin, Saraki said it was clear that those who aligned with the opposition were full of regret.

Speaker of the State House of Assembly, Barrister Razak Atunwa, was the only aspirant at the primary and had been declared winner of the election. Saraki told newsmen that the door of the APC was open for those who wished to return to the fold.

He urged the electorate not to be deceived by the antics of the opposition, asking them to vote massively for the APC in 2015.

He said, "In Kwara, we are lucky that we have always been the party that preaches non-violence and that has been for many years, from the days of our own great father (late Olusola Saraki) till now. The only time you see violence is from the other side. And for Kwarans too, we are peace loving people. Nobody wants to associate with the party that supports or promotes violence. For as long as people of Kwara continue to be with us, we will have peace here. The other (opposition) doesn't want peace in this State.

"It is clear that as much as they shout about internal democracy, there is no internal democracy. When you start changing the venue on the day of event, changing delegates list on the day of event or locking people out on the day of event, where is democracy?

"As far as we are concerned, we are preparing for the February (2015) elections. For Kwarans, they can see. The events are speaking for themselves. They can compare the night and day. It is clear where the light is and where the darkness is. Every single primary they (PDP) have done, it is always met with chaos.

"For some of our members who were deceived or misled in going there looking for internal democracy, I think they have seen for themselves. We should advise them to come back home where they belong and continue in the journey with our people", Saraki said.

Meanwhile, the primary for Asa/Ilorin West went on peacefully with 846 delegates casting their votes devoid of any intimidation.

The Herald correspondent reports that the election commenced around 12 noon after accreditation of delegates from the two council areas, which formed the Federal Constituency.

Delegates from Ilorin West kicked off the voting exercise and subsequently followed by delegates from Asa.

Speaking at the primary, the Chairman APC 2014 Senate/House of Representatives Primary Election Committee in Kwara, Chief Harry Osha, described the election as a reflection of maturity, which had dovetailed elections of APC in the country. Similarly at Oke-Oyi, the venue of primary for Ilorin East/South Federal Constituency, where Dr Abubakar Amuda-Kannike emerged as the APC standard-bearer, the Committee chairman said the way the election was conducted, showed the readiness of the party to take over in 2015 polls.

He noted that if such was sustained within the fold of the APC, the change the party preaches would become a reality.

Speaking to newsmen, Amuda-Kannike said the primary was peacefully organised and promised to be in close touch with his people if given the mandate in the coming polls.

He said APC politicians in Kwara would continue to be the benchmark for peaceful democratic process.
